Serials Solutions Launches AquaBrowser SaaS Version

Serials Solutions, a business unit of ProQuest, has updated, enhanced, and released a new SaaS version (Software as a Service) of AquaBrowser.

Seattle, WA – March 24, 2010 Serials Solutions, a business unit of ProQuest, has updated, enhanced and released a new SaaS version (Software as a Service) of AquaBrowser – the world’s best-selling discovery layer for libraries. The new AquaBrowser continues to provide a fresh, modern interface for library collections, enabling library customers to use and find library resources independently. However, as a hosted service, it is now accessible to more libraries, with set-up, implementation, and consistent updates that have little impact on library resources. 

“As the demands on libraries continue to grow, it’s even more important that libraries provide ways to meet the increasingly diverse needs of their communities. The AquaBrowser’s SaaS model is designed to make that simpler for libraries of all types, even those with limited resources,” said Rob Mercer, Serials Solutions General Manager.  “We’ve maintained the strong suits of previous AquaBrowser products – the great interface, the intuitive search paths – and designed a solution that provides a rich development framework, while eliminating the implementation, maintenance, and hosting barriers found at many libraries.”

The SaaS model allows AquaBrowser customers to keep pace with rapid technological advancement with no intervention from their staff. Upgrades will be rolled out consistently and automatically via Serials Solutions, a company renowned for its sophisticated, hosted library technology solutions. Set up and implementation are also streamlined through the SaaS model, making upgraded service to the community a turn-key operation. Further, AquaBrowser easily integrates with the library’s existing ILS system so that existing circulation information can be leveraged.

AquaBrowser’s interface is simple and intuitive, enabling customers who walk in off the street (or tap in from home) to search the library’s catalog and local collections immediately and independently. Libraries that want to expand the interface to include their subscribed electronic content have the option of integrating AquaBrowser with a federated search product. 

However, it is AquaBrowser’s features, which are designed to make all searchers successful, that have made it a hit with users. For example, Word Clouds suggest paths and help library customers find information even when they aren’t sure of the right words to query. Similarly, faceted searching allows users to start with a broad term and then hone to precisely the information they want. AquaBrowser also includes Web 2.0 features in “MyDiscoveries,” a community-building function that enables users to interact with content and each other, making the library a central portal for information exchange.

Used in more libraries than any other discovery layer or next generation catalog, AquaBrowser has built a reputation for encouraging library customers of all types to explore more of their library’s resources.  Accessible via mobile devices, AquaBrowser is designed to increase customer independence and success, freeing staff to engage with customers in new ways, taking customer service to new level.  AquaBrowser is hosted by Serials Solutions, a business unit of ProQuest.
